pitied reflecting on his honest intentions; it ceased to<br />

discolour another. He dropped a few particulars <strong>of</strong> his hero<br />

in action; but the heroine eclipsed. He was heavier than ever<br />

with his Matilda Pridden. At the hour for departure, Perrin<br />

had a conveyance at the door. Nesta sent <strong>of</strong>f Skepsey with a<br />

complimentary message to Captain Dartrey. Her maid Mary<br />

begged her to finish her breakfast; Manton suggested the<br />

waiting a further two or three minutes. ‘We must not be<br />

late,’ Nesta said; and when the minute-hand <strong>of</strong> the clock<br />

marked ample time for the drive to the station, she took her<br />

seat and started, keeping her face resolutely set seaward, having<br />

at her ears the ring <strong>of</strong> a cry that was to come from Manton.<br />

But Manton was dumb; she spied no one on the pavement<br />

who signalled to stop them. And no one was at the station to<br />

greet them. They stepped into a carriage where they were<br />

alone. Dudley with his dreaded generosity melted out <strong>of</strong><br />

Nesta’s thoughts, like the vanishing steam-wreath on the dip<br />

between the line and the downs.<br />

She passed into music, as she always did under motion <strong>of</strong><br />

carriages and trains, whether in happiness or sadness: and<br />

the day being one that had a sky, the scenic <strong>of</strong> music swung<br />

her up to soar. None <strong>of</strong> her heavy burdens enchained, though<br />

she knew the weight <strong>of</strong> them, with those <strong>of</strong> other painful<br />

souls. The pipeing at her breast gave wings to large and small<br />

<strong>of</strong> the visible; and along the downs went stateliest <strong>of</strong> flowing<br />

dances; a copse lengthened to forest; a pool <strong>of</strong> cattle-water<br />

caught grey for flights through enchantment. Cottage-children,<br />

wherever seen in groups, she wreathed above with angels<br />

to watch them. Her mind all the while was busy upon<br />

earth, embracing her mother, eyeing her father. Imagination<br />

and our earthly met midway, and still she flew, until she was<br />

brought to the ground by a shot. She struggled to rise, uplifting<br />

Judith Marsett: a woman not so very much older than<br />

her own teens, in the count <strong>of</strong> years, and ages older; and the<br />

world pulling at her heels to keep her low. That unhappiest<br />

had no one but a sisterly girl to help her: and how she clung<br />

to the slender help! Who else was there?<br />

The good and the bad in the woman struck separate blows<br />

upon the girl’s resonant nature. She perceived the good, and<br />

took it into her reflections. The bad she divined: it approached<br />

like some threat <strong>of</strong> inflammation. Natures resonant as that<br />

which animated this girl, are quick at the wells <strong>of</strong> under-<br />
